Psalm 25

25
1 Unto the end. A Psalm of David. Judge me, Lord, for I have been walking in my innocence, and by hoping in the Lord, I will not be weakened.
2 Examine me, Lord, and test me: enkindle my temperament and my heart.
3 For your mercy is before my eyes, and I am serene in your truth.
4 I have not sat with the council of emptiness, and I will not enter with those who carry out injustice.
5 I have hated the assembly of the malicious; and I will not sit with the impious.
6 I will wash my hands among the innocent, and I will surround your altar, O Lord,
7 so that I may hear the voice of your praise and describe all your wonders.
8 O Lord, I have loved the beauty of your house and the dwelling place of your glory.
9 O God, do not let my soul perish with the impious, nor my life with the men of blood,
10 in whose hands are iniquities: their right hand has been filled by bribes.
11 But as for me, I have been walking in my innocence. Redeem me, and have mercy on me.
12 My foot has stood firm in the straight path. In the churches, I will bless you, O Lord.
